62    o Adding Laplacian-type smoothness constraint on
63      initial and boundary (forcing) controls (ic, bc)
64      * enable at compile-time via
65        ALLOW_SMOOTH_IC_COST_CONTRIBUTION, ALLOW_SMOOTH_BC_COST_CONTRIBUTION
66      * enable at run-time via mult_smooth_ic = 1, mult_smooth_bc = 1
67      * Absolute scale somewhat unclear so far
68      * no area weighting was included since no other cost term does so far

148    o OBCS and PTRACERS: add open boundary support for passive tracers
149      - either use homogenous (pseudo) v.Neumann conditions or prescribe
150        OB-values from file; this is not different from the way theta and salinity
151        are treated
152      - however, Orlanski-radiation conditions are not supported, and the model
153        will stop if you use pTracers and Orlanski at the same time.
154      - beefed up the rountine obcs_external_fields_load: now only those open
155        boundary values are overwritten with values from files for which there
156        are really files, otherwise the OB-fields remain untouched. This makes
157        it possible to use different OBs at different ends of the domain (as
158        with EXF)
